Do Hair Chalks Actually Stain Your Pillow?

The short answer is: it depends. While hair chalk is designed to wash out easily, it can potentially leave pillow stains, especially if used excessively or improperly. Here’s what you need to know:

  • Type of Hair Chalk: Some formulations are more prone to staining than others. Look for hair chalks that are specifically labeled as non-staining.
  • Application Method: Applying too much product or not allowing it to dry thoroughly can increase the likelihood of transfer to your pillow.
  • Pillow Material: Certain fabrics, like silk or satin, are more susceptible to staining compared to cotton or polyester blends.

Hair Chalk Tips for Avoiding Pillow Stains

To enjoy the fun of hair chalk without worrying about pillow stains, consider these helpful tips:

  • Use Sparingly: Less is often more when it comes to application. Start with a small amount and gradually build up the color.
  • Let It Dry: After applying hair chalk, allow your hair to dry completely before lying down. This step is crucial to minimize transfer.
  • Protect Your Pillow: Use a pillowcase that you don’t mind getting stained, or place a towel over your pillow as a barrier.
  • Choose the Right Time: If possible, apply hair chalk in the evening, allowing it to set overnight before going to bed.

Hair Color Safety and Removal

When using hair chalk, safety is paramount. Although these products are generally safe, you should always perform a patch test to ensure you do not have any allergic reactions. If irritation occurs, discontinue use immediately.

Removing hair chalk is typically straightforward. Most formulations wash out with a single shampoo session, but you might need to follow up with a conditioner to restore moisture. If any color remains after washing, a clarifying shampoo can do the trick.

FAQs About Hair Chalk and Pillow Stains

1. Can I use hair chalk on wet hair?

It’s best to apply hair chalk on dry hair for optimal color payoff and to minimize the risk of stains.

2. Is hair chalk safe for all hair types?

Generally, hair chalk is safe for all hair types, but always check the specific product’s labeling for any warnings.

3. How long will hair chalk last on my hair?

Hair chalk typically lasts until your next wash, depending on how much product you applied and your hair type.

4. Will hair chalk stain my skin?

Hair chalk can stain skin, but it usually washes off easily with soap and water.

5. What fabric is most at risk of staining from hair chalk?

Satin and silk fabrics are more prone to staining than cotton or polyester blends.

6. How can I remove hair chalk stains from my pillowcase?

Use a stain remover or a mixture of laundry detergent and water to pre-treat the stain before washing.
